New York Stock Exchange
To keep up with the consistently changing market environment, the New York Stock Exchange is undergoing renovations. All 11 of the brown traditional trading posts in the center of the trading floor are being replaced with new, wider versions. These have blue countertops, additional screens, and brighter lighting. To make the floor brighter, the wall of dark glass in the front of the building is replaced with windows bringing in natural light. The sleek, curved, translucent glass walls and new lighting recapture the marble walls and original windows which were previously obscured.
A small television set allows CNBC anchors to conduct interviews from the floor itself. In addition to the trading floor, the exchange also has updated meeting spaces that it rents out companies and charities. They include vaulted-ceiling dining rooms and a lounge with gilt-edged walls.
